Understanding Life Insurance Cover
Life insurance cover, or coverage, is the amount of money that will be paid out to your beneficiaries upon your death. This financial safety net ensures that your loved ones are protected and can maintain their standard of living, pay off debts, or cover education expenses. When considering life insurance, it’s essential to evaluate your family’s financial needs and choose a coverage amount that provides adequate protection.
Best Life Insurance Plans: Types and Benefits
There are various types of life insurance plans available, each with its own set of benefits and drawbacks. The two main categories are term life insurance and permanent life insurance.
Term Life Insurance
Term life insurance provides coverage for a specified period, usually ranging from 10 to 30 years. It is the most straightforward and affordable type of life insurance. If the insured person passes away during the term, the death benefit is paid to the beneficiaries. However, if the term expires and the policyholder is still alive, there is no payout. Term life insurance is ideal for those seeking temporary coverage, such as parents wanting to ensure their children’s financial security until they reach adulthood.
Permanent Life Insurance
Permanent life insurance offers coverage for the entire lifetime of the insured person. It includes several subtypes, such as whole life, universal life, and variable life insurance. These policies not only provide a death benefit but also build cash value over time, which can be borrowed against or withdrawn. Permanent life insurance is suitable for those looking for lifelong coverage and an investment component.
Finding the Best Life Insurance
Choosing the best life insurance involves assessing your needs, comparing policies, and considering factors such as coverage amount, policy duration, and additional features. Here are some tips tohelp you find the best life insurance:
1. Determine Your Coverage Needs: Calculate the amount of coverage you need based on factors like your income, debts, and future expenses. A common rule of thumb is to have coverage that is 10-15 times your annual income.
2. Compare Policies: Research and compare different life insurance policies from various providers. Look for policies that offer the best combination of coverage, benefits, and affordability.
3. Check Financial Stability: Ensure that the insurance company you choose is financially stable and has a good reputation. This can be verified through ratings from agencies like A.M. Best, Moody’s, and Standard & Poor’s.
4. Read the Fine Print: Understand the terms and conditions of the policy, including any exclusions or limitations. Pay attention to details like the policy’s renewability, convertibility, and riders that can enhance coverage.
Understanding Life Insurance Rates
Life insurance rates vary based on several factors, including age, health, lifestyle, and the type and amount of coverage. Here’s what influences life insurance rates:
1. Age: Younger individuals typically pay lower premiums because they are considered lower risk.
2. Health: Healthier individuals are usually eligible for lower rates. Insurers often require a medical exam to assess your health.
3. Lifestyle: Factors such as smoking, drinking, and participation in high-risk activities can increase your premiums.
4. Policy Type: Term life insurance generally has lower premiums compared to permanent life insurance due to its limited duration.
5. Coverage Amount: Higher coverage amounts result in higher premiums.
